OSCE Special Monitoring Mission to Ukraine (SMM) Daily Report 288/2019 issued on 5 December 2019Based on information from the Monitoring Teams as of 19:30, 4 December 2019. All times are in Eastern European Time. Summary
- Compared with the previous reporting period, the SMM recorded fewer ceasefire violations in Donetsk region and a similar number in Luhansk region.
- The SMM observed a team of deminers from non-government-controlled areas on the eastern edge of the Petrivske disengagement area.
- The Mission saw workers from a water company based in non-government-controlled areas reportedly repairing a leaking water pipe inside the Zolote disengagement area.
- Workers from non-government-controlled areas were welding new railings on the side of the metal span of the Stanytsia Luhanska bridge and of the road leading to it.
- The SMM saw five weapons in violation of withdrawal lines in a government-controlled area of Donetsk region.
- The SMM monitored adherence to localized ceasefires to facilitate repairs to power lines on both sides of the contact line in Donetsk region and drilling of water wells near non-government-controlled Pankivka in Luhansk region.
- The SMM’s freedom of movement continued to be restricted, including at a checkpoint of the armed formations near Staromarivka, in Donetsk region.
